Andrey Semashev dec7d0f24c Extracted min_category as a variadic metafunction.
The new min_category is similar to minimum_category but accepts variable
number of iterator categories on input instead of just two, and also does
not depend on Boost.MPL for lambda placeholders. The existing minimum_category
trait has been reimplemented in terms of min_category and deprecated.

We don't yet emit deprecation warnings as there is still code that uses
the old trait which we first need to update. Eventually, minimum_category
will emit warnings and will be removed.

// Copyright Andrey Semashev 2025.
//
// Distributed under the Boost Software License, Version 1.0.
// (See accompanying file LICENSE_1_0.txt or copy at
// https://www.boost.org/LICENSE_1_0.txt)
#include <boost/iterator/min_category.hpp>
#include <boost/core/lightweight_test_trait.hpp>
#include <iterator>
#include <type_traits>
using std::is_same;
using boost::iterators::min_category;
using boost::iterators::min_category_t;
int main(int, char*[])
{
BOOST_TEST_TRAIT_TRUE((is_same<min_category<std::forward_iterator_tag>::type,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category<std::forward_iterator_tag, std::random_access_iterator_tag>::type,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category<std::random_access_iterator_tag, std::forward_iterator_tag>::type,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category<std::random_access_iterator_tag, std::random_access_iterator_tag>::type, std::random_access_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category<std::forward_iterator_tag, std::bidirectional_iterator_tag, std::random_access_iterator_tag>::type,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category<std::random_access_iterator_tag, std::bidirectional_iterator_tag, std::forward_iterator_tag>::type,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category_t<std::forward_iterator_tag>,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category_t<std::forward_iterator_tag, std::random_access_iterator_tag>,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category_t<std::random_access_iterator_tag, std::forward_iterator_tag>,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category_t<std::random_access_iterator_tag, std::random_access_iterator_tag>, std::random_access_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category_t<std::forward_iterator_tag, std::bidirectional_iterator_tag, std::random_access_iterator_tag>, std::forward_iterator_tag>));
BOOST_TEST_TRAIT_TRUE((is_same<min_category_t<std::random_access_iterator_tag, std::bidirectional_iterator_tag, std::forward_iterator_tag>, std::forward_iterator_tag>));
return boost::report_errors();
}
